Kashmir Situation Like A Volcano About To Erupt: Ex-Defence Minister

AK Antony said a solution to Kashmir has to be through political dialogue.

Thiruvananthapuram: Former defence minister AK Antony today said that Kashmir was "like a volcano, about to erupt", adding that Pakistan was "hell-bent" on creating trouble in the Valley.

"The only solution for India is to win people's confidence, said Mr Antony, asking the government to send an all-party delegation to find a political solution to the violence in the valley.

"The Pakistan army is doing its best to create situations in Kashmir. What needs to be done is to win the confidence of the people of Kashmir, said the Congress leader. "They should feel the people in Delhi are theirs too, but somehow that's not happening and it has to change immediately".

Mr Antony said that If a political solution was not found immediately, the country may regret it later.

"The only way out is to have a political dialogue. It's not good to speak on the lines that the Kashmir youth have a terrorist mindset; instead, they should be cajoled and talked to with a lot of patience," Mr Antony said, adding that police and army cannot win people's confidence and a political solution was a must.

Kashmir has been under curfew and a separatist-imposed lockdown since the killing of Hizbul Mujahideen's Burhan Wani
